Commission Engineering Drawing involves creating detailed drawings for system setup and commissioning, often requiring knowledge of engineering systems. Mechanical Drafting focuses on designing mechanical components and assemblies. While both roles use CAD software and share similar credentials, their applications differ in project phase and industry focus.

What is the role of a commission engineering drawing?

A commission engineering drawing is a detailed technical document created by engineers to specify the design, dimensions, and materials of a project or component for approval and construction. It serves as a reference for manufacturing, installation, and quality control, often requiring proficiency in CAD software and adherence to industry standards.

POSITION: Architectural and Engineering Drawing Technology (Drafting) Instructor
APPLICATION PROCEDURE: For a complete file, fill out an online application, upload cover letter, resume, transcripts and include three professional references' contact information on the application. Before a candidate is hired, a pre-employment criminal background investigation, motor vehicle records check and employer/professional reference check will be conducted. Following screening, candidates may be asked to submit further documentation.
POSITION DESCRIPTION: Under supervision of the Associate Dean of Computer, Manufacturing and Engineering Technology and the Dean of Business and Technical Studies, performs all aspects of instruction for Arch. and Eng. Drawing Tech courses. Develops course syllabi, goals, and objectives; evaluates students' progress in attaining goals and objectives. Prepares and maintains all required documentation and administrative reports; attends staff development training, workshops, seminars and conferences; assists in academic support services, including advisement and tutoring. Serves on college committees, participates in community service activities, and/or participates in college initiatives; meets with students, staff members, and other educators to discuss students' instructional programs and other issues; assists with recruitment, retention and job placement efforts; may be required to provide instruction on multiple campuses. Employment is with Chattahoochee Technical College and not with an individual campus. All employees are subject to work relocation based on college needs.
M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S:
  • Educational Level: Bachelor's in Engineering or Design field OR

Diploma in Drafting AND Bachelor's in related field
PREFERRED QUALIFICATIONS: (In addition to the minimum qualifications)
  • Postsecondary teaching experience with computer-assisted instruction, instructional technology, and student advisement/registration.
  • Experience with Blackboard
  • Work experience with Mechanical and Architectural Engineering
  • Experience with AutoCAD

SALARY/BENEFITS: Salary - $62,972.00 Annually. Benefits include: paid holidays, annual leave, and the State of Georgia Flexible Benefits Program, which includes health insurance and retirement plans.
